Mahfuj Alam made information adviser

Chief Adviser Professor Muhammad Yunus has appointed Mahfuj Alam as the adviser to the Ministry of Information and Broadcasting.
The chief adviser has taken responsibility of the Ministry Posts, Telecommunications and Information Technology.
The Cabinet Division published a gazette notification in this regard today.
Earlier yesterday, Nahid Islam resigned from the adviser posts for Posts, Telecommunications and Information Technology and Information and Broadcasting.
